Clinical Research at MFT

Our Research and Innovation Division strives to be at the forefront of R&I in UK healthcare. We support over 300 principal investigators undertaking research across a diverse range of clinical areas, with more than 800 active studies, involving 15,000 patients, to deliver improved diagnostics, treatments and devices for patients in Manchester and beyond.

We are looking for a full time, Band 6 Senior Paediatric Clinical Research Nurse, to coordinate and deliver clinical research studies at Manchester University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ust (MFT). The role will require working in the general paediatric research team. The post is based at Oxford Road campus but cross-working across MFT sites may be required.
